AI NPC Mods Are Changing Single-Player Games

January 15, 2026

Modding communities are often the first place where new gameplay ideas are tested, and AI-powered NPCs are no exception. In games like Skyrim, GTA V, and Mount & Blade, modders have connected non-player characters to large language models, allowing them to generate dialogue dynamically instead of relying on scripted lines. These experiments show what happens when player creativity meets emerging AI technology.

How These Mods Work

Most AI NPC mods function by linking a character’s dialogue system to an external language model. When a player speaks or types a message, the model generates a contextual response that fits the character’s personality and current in-game situation. Some systems even include memory features, allowing NPCs to remember past conversations and reference earlier events.

In more advanced implementations, voice recognition and voice synthesis are added to the system. This allows players to speak directly to NPCs and receive spoken responses in return, creating a more natural conversational loop. While these setups are often experimental and sometimes require powerful hardware, they demonstrate how immersive AI interaction can feel in practice.

Why This Matters

What makes these mods important is not just the technology, but what they reveal about player expectations. Many players crave deeper immersion and more reactive worlds. Instead of repeating preset dialogue, AI-driven NPCs can invent backstories, argue with the player, adapt to reputation changes, or respond emotionally to events happening in the game world.

These community experiments effectively serve as prototypes for the future of RPG design. Major studios can observe what works, what breaks immersion, and what technical limitations appear in real gameplay scenarios.

Limitations and Design Challenges

Despite their potential, AI NPC mods are far from perfect. Because they rely on external models, responses can sometimes drift off-topic or contradict established lore. Maintaining narrative consistency remains one of the biggest challenges. Additionally, real-time AI processing can introduce performance issues depending on how the system is implemented.

There are also moderation concerns. Without proper guardrails, AI systems could generate inappropriate or immersion-breaking dialogue. This highlights the importance of strong design oversight when integrating AI into gameplay systems.
